    Intended Use

    The Freedom Infinia™ Total Knee System is indicated for the following:

    • Severe knee joint pain, loss of mobility, and disability due to: rheumatoid arthritis, osteoarthritis, traumatic arthritis, polyarthritis.
    • Correction of functional deformities.
    • Post-traumatic loss of knee joint contour, particularly when there is patellofemoral erosion, dysfunction, or prior patellectomy.
    • Moderate valgus, varus, or flexion trauma.
    • Knee fractures untreatable by other methods.
    • Revision surgery where sufficient bone stock and soft tissue integrity are present. (For PCK Components and Primary PCK Components only)

    The Freedom Infinia™ Total Knee System components are intended for cemented and single use only. The Freedom Infinia™ Cementless Femoral (CR and PS) Components and Porous Tibial Base Plates are additionally indicated for cementless biological fixation application.

    Device Description

    The Freedom® Total Knee System is comprised of a femoral component, all-poly tibial component, patellar component, tibial base plate and tibial articular surface. The Freedom® Total Knee System's Femoral Component is offered as different versions such as stemmed PCK design, primary PCK, cruciate retaining, posterior stabilizing. The Freedom® Total Knee System's Tibial Base Plate is offered with stemmed design and without stemmed design. The Freedom® Total Knee System was originally cleared under the 510(k) number K082019. Later on, several modifications were made and were cleared under 510(k)s K090411, K091280, K111785, K131481, K150680, K182574, K192148, K241597, K243277, K251717 respectively.

    This submission seeks the clearance of an additional brand, Freedom Infinia™ Total Knee System.

    Below is the description of the Freedom Infinia™ Total Knee System's components.

    Freedom Infinia™ Femoral Component

    The Freedom Infinia™ Total Knee System's Femoral Component is offered in both cruciate retaining and posterior stabilizing designs. The Femoral components are available in right and left configurations, and eight sizes to accommodate varying anatomy. The Freedom Infinia™ Total Knee System's Femoral Component is fabricated from Cobalt-Chromium-Molybdenum (CoCrMo) alloy complying with ASTM F75 and is intended for cemented application to replace the articulating surface of the distal femur in a measured resection.

    Freedom Infinia™ Cementless Femoral Component

    The Freedom Infinia™ Total Knee System's Cementless Femoral Component is offered in both cruciate retaining and posterior stabilizing designs. The Cementless Femoral Components are available in right and left configurations, and eight sizes to accommodate varying anatomy. The Freedom Infinia™ Total Knee System's Cementless Femoral Component is fabricated from Cobalt-Chromium-Molybdenum (CoCrMo) alloy complying with ASTM F75 and porous coated CoCr beads and is intended for cementless biological fixation application to replace the articulating surface of the distal femur in a measured resection.

    Freedom Infinia™ Stemmed Femoral Component

    The Freedom Infinia™ Total Knee System's Stemmed Femoral Component with progressive constraint (PCK) is fabricated from Cobalt-Chromium-Molybdenum (CoCrMo) alloy complying with ASTM F75, intended for cemented application to replace the articulating surface of the distal femur in a measured resection technique. It is available in left and right configurations. Each configuration is further available in 8 different sizes (A to H) based on Anterior/Posterior (A/P) and Medial/Lateral (M/L) dimensions. Thus total of 16 models are available for the Stemmed Femoral Component.

    Freedom Infinia™ Femoral Augments

    The Freedom Infinia™ Total Knee System's Femoral Augments are fabricated from Titanium-6Aluminum-4Vanadium (Ti-6A1-4V), complaint with ASTM F136. These augments are intended to be screwed to the internal distal and posterior surfaces of Freedom Infinia™ PCK Stemmed Femoral Component when required in cases of significant bone loss. The augments are designed to be stackable and for use on either the medial or lateral side.
    Augment Screws, fabricated from Titanium-6Aluminum-4Vanadium (Ti-6A1-4V), complaint with ASTM F136, are available as an accessory to the system to fix the augments to the Freedom Infinia™ Stemmed Femoral Component and other augments.
    The Freedom Infinia™ Femoral Augments is available in distal and posterior design configuration. Each configuration is further available in 6 different sizes.

    Freedom Infinia™ Primary PCK Femoral Component

    Freedom Infinia™ Total Knee System's Primary PCK Femoral Component is designed to be used with the Freedom Infinia™ Stemmed Tibial Components. It is fabricated from Cobalt- Chromium-Molybdenum (CoCrMo) alloy complying with ASTM F75 and is intended for cemented application.

    Freedom Infinia™ Tibial Base Plate

    The Freedom Infinia™ Total Knee System's Tibial Base Plate is fabricated from Cobalt- Chromium-Molybdenum (CoCrMo) alloy complying with ASTM F75 and is intended for cemented application to replace the articulating surface of the proximal tibia in a measured resection technique. The Tibial Base Plates are available in 8 different sizes (1 to 8) based on Anterior/Posterior (A/P) and Medial/Lateral (M/L) dimensions.

    Freedom Infinia™ Titanium Tibial Base Plate

    The Freedom Infinia™ Total Knee System's Titanium Tibial Base Plate is fabricated from Wrought Titanium alloy Ti-6Al-4V ELI, compliant with ASTM F136-13 and is intended for cemented application to replace the articulating surface of the proximal tibia in a measured resection technique. The Titanium Tibial Base Plates are available in 8 different sizes (1 to 8) based on Anterior/Posterior (A/P) and Medial/Lateral (M/L) dimensions.

    Freedom Infinia™ Porous Tibial Base Plate

    The Freedom Infinia™ Total Knee System's Porous Tibial Base Plate is intended for use with existing, compatible Femoral Components and Tibial Liner Components. Freedom Infinia™ Porous Tibial Base Plates are additively manufactured from Ti-6Al-4V ELI Grade 23 and include a porous lattice structure on the distal face. Freedom Infinia™ Porous Tibial Base Plates are available in eight asymmetric design offerings (Sizes 1 – 8, Left / Right configurations), based on anterior / posterior (A/P) and medial / lateral (M/L) dimensions.

    Freedom Infinia™ Stemmed Tibial Base Plate

    The Freedom Infinia™ Total Knee System's Stemmed Tibial Base Plate is fabricated from Cobalt-Chromium-Molybdenum (CoCrMo) alloy complying with ASTM F75 and is intended for cemented application to replace the articulating surface of the proximal tibia in a measured resection technique. The Stemmed Tibial Base Plates are available in 8 different sizes (1 to 8) based on Anterior/Posterior (A/P) and Medial/Lateral (M/L) dimensions and are supplied with UHMWPE plugs to close off augment screw holes and distal taper when not used and with a set screw to provide additional locking to the stem or offset junction during extraction.

    Freedom Infinia™ Tibial Augments

    The Freedom Infinia™ Total Knee System's Tibial Augments are fabricated from Titanium-Aluminum-Vanadium (Ti-6A1-4V), complaint with ASTM F136. These augments are intended to be screwed to the distal surface Freedom Infinia™ Stemmed Tibial Base Plate when required in cases of significant bone loss. The augments are designed to be stackable, using a system of pins, bosses and screws, and reversible for use on either the medial or lateral side. Augment Screws, fabricated from Titanium-6Aluminum-4Vanadium (Ti-6A1-4V), complaint with ASTM F136, are available as an accessory to the system to fix the augments to the Stemmed Tibial Base Plate and other augments.

    Freedom Infinia™ Stem Extension

    The Freedom Infinia™ Total Knee System's Stem Extensions are fabricated from Titanium-Aluminum-Vanadium (Ti-6A1-4V), complaint with ASTM F136. The Freedom Infinia™ Stem Extensions are intended for use with Freedom Infinia™ Stemmed Tibial Base Plate. The Freedom Infinia™ Stem Extensions are available in a range of diameters and lengths and are fluted distally with a distal slot in the larger lengths and diameters.

    Freedom Infinia™ Offset Junction

    The Freedom Infinia™ Total Knee System's Offset Junctions are fabricated from Titanium-Aluminum-Vanadium (Ti-6A1-4V), complaint with ASTM F136, are intended to be used with the Freedom Infinia™ Stemmed Tibial Base Plate to provide an additional 4mm or 6mm offset between the tibial keel and stem. Freedom Infinia™ The Offset Junction is attached to the tibial component and stem through taper junctions. A set-screw is supplied with the Offset Junction to provide additional locking during extraction.

    Freedom Infinia™ Tibial Liner

    The Freedom Infinia™ Total Knee System's Tibial Liner is available in two designs i.e. posterior stabilizing (PS) and cruciate retaining (CR). Based on the Tibial Liner compatibility with Femoral Component configurations, each PS and CR designs are available various sizes with different anterior/posterior (A/P) and medial/lateral (L/P) dimensions, and each size is further bifurcated as on thickness. Tibial liner is fabricated from Ultra High Molecular Weight Polyethylene (UHMWPE) complying with ASTM F648 and is intended for cemented application along Tibial Base Plate to replace the articulating surface of the proximal tibia in a measured resection. Both the CR and PS Tibial Liners have identical locking mechanisms to mate with the Tibial Base Plate.

    Freedom Infinia™ Medial Congruent Liner

    The Freedom Infinia™ Total Knee System's Medial Congruent Liners have been developed with the desire to achieve a higher level of constraint than typically achieved in a traditional CR knee design while also providing the femoral component with a medial-pivoting motion throughout a range of motion. They possess an anterior and buildup and a higher sagittal conformity of the medial compartment that interact with the femoral component, to provide additional constraint. Designed to be used with the CR Femoral Component. Eliminates the need to remove bone for a PS box. Designed to allow high flexion. Includes a deep anterior patellar cut- out to allow for tendon clearance. Facilitates intraoperative flexibility, given compatibility with existing femoral and tibial baseplate options.

    Freedom Infinia™ Ultra-Congruent CR Tibial Liner

    The Freedom Infinia™ Total Knee System's Ultra-Congruent CR Tibial Liner consists of an ultra-high molecular weight polyethylene (UHMWPE) liner complies with ASTM F648 that is designed to be used with the Freedom Infinia™ Total Knee Cruciate Retaining (CR) Femoral Components in the Freedom Infinia™ Total Knee System.

    Freedom Infinia™ PCK Tibial Liner

    The Freedom Infinia™ Total Knee System's PCK Tibial Liner is fabricated from Ultra High Molecular Weight Polyethylene (UHMWPE) complies with ASTM F648. Based on the Tibial liner compatibility with PCK femoral component configurations, each PCK tibial liner design is available different sizes with different anterior/posterior (A/P) and medial/lateral (L/P) dimensions, and each size is further bifurcated on thickness variants.
    The PCK Tibial Liners consist of the same articulating surface of existing Tibial liner components and have a same locking mechanism on the peripheral edge of the distal surface to lock into the Tibial / Stemmed Tibial Base Plate. The PCK tibial liner supplied with a liner securing pin manufactured from Ti-6Al-4V ELI to provide additional locking with stemmed tibial base plate.

    Freedom Infinia™ All Poly Tibial Component

    The Freedom Infinia™ Total Knee System's All Poly Tibial Component is fabricated from ultra high molecular weight polyethylene (UHMWPE) complying with ASTM F648 and is intended for cemented application to replace the articulating surface of the proximal tibia in a measured resection. Both the Total Knee System CR and PS Tibial Inserts have identical locking mechanisms to mate with the Tibial Base Plate.

    Freedom Infinia™ All Poly Patella

    The Freedom Infinia™ Total Knee System's All Poly Patella is available in symmetrical single radius design. Based on different diameter and thickness different models are available. All Poly Patella is fabricated from Ultra High Molecular Weight Polyethylene (UHMWPE) complying with ASTM F648.
    The symmetric design features a central cement recess, and three pegs on the bone interface surface. The symmetric patellar component is intended for cemented application via an onset resurfacing surgical technique.

    Intended Use

    The Opulent TiNbN Coated Knee is indicated for the following:

    · Severe knee joint pain, loss of mobility, and disability due to: rheumatoid arthritis, traumatic arthritis, and polyarthritis.

    · Correction of functional deformities.

    • · Post-traumatic loss of knee join contour, particularly when there is patellofemoral erosion, dysfunction, and/or prior patellectomy.
    • Moderate valgus, varus, or flexion trauma.
    • · Knee fractures untreatable by other methods.
    • · Revision surgery where sufficient bone and soft tissue integrity are present.

    The Opulent TiNbN Coated Knee is intended for cemented use only. This device is for single use only.

    Device Description

    The Opulent TiNbN Coated Knee comprises of a Femoral Component and Tibial Component as described below,

    • Femoral Knee Component CR and PS (Left and Right) ●
    • Tibial Component (Tibial Base Plate) ●

    Each of these components is described below. These components are compatible with previously cleared components of the Destiknee Total Knee System (e.g., patellae, tibial inserts).

    The information provided includes:

    • Device Name: Opulent TiNbN Coated Knee
    • Regulation Number: 21 CFR 888.3560 (Knee Joint Patellofemorotibial Polymer Semi-Constrained Cemented Prosthesis)
    • Regulatory Class: Class II
    • Product Code: JWH
    • Predicate Device: Freedom® - TiNbN Coated Knee (K200912) from Maxx Orthopedics Inc., USA, and Destiknee Total Knee System (K160771 and K172936) from Meril Healthcare Pvt. Ltd.
    • Device Description: Comprises Femoral and Tibial Components, made of Cobalt-Chromium-Molybdenum (Co-Cr-Mo) coated with Titanium Niobium Nitride (TiNbN).
    • Indications for Use: Severe knee joint pain, loss of mobility, disability due to various arthritis types, correction of functional deformities, post-traumatic loss of knee joint contour, moderate valgus/varus/flexion trauma, knee fractures untreatable by other methods, and revision surgery. Intended for cemented use only, single use.
    • Comparison of Technological Characteristics: Stated to be substantially equivalent to the predicate device with same indications, design, materials, packaging, surgical implantation technique, intended use, TiNbN coating, and sterilization method.
    • Non-clinical Performance Data: Mentions mechanical tests performed on TiNbN coating (Wear Resistance, Coating Chemical Composition, Coating Thickness, Coating Hardness, Coating Adhesion Strength, Roughness, Metal Ion Analysis) and leveraged mechanical tests from predicate devices (Tibial-Femoral Contact Area Stress and Surface Stress Testing, Tibial-Femoral Constraint Testing, Range of motion analysis, Patello-Femoral Lateral Subluxation, Patello-Femoral Contact Area Stress and Surface Stress Testing, Tibial Tray Locking Mechanisms Testing, Finite Element Analysis of Tibial Tray, Tibial base plate component fatigue testing, Tibial Post Fatigue Strength).
